People generally intend to act more on beliefs and attitudes about which they have greater certainty. However, we introduce a boundary condition to the positive association between certainty and behavioral intentions—behavioral extremity. Uncertainty about a threatening issue like COVID-19 can be disconcerting, and we propose that uncertain people cope in part through increased openness to extreme actions like accepting risky medical treatments and aggression toward those defying mitigation policies. Testing this, we compiled and analyzed all the data on certainty about COVID-19 mitigation policies and willingness to engage in mitigation-related behaviors that our lab collected during the pandemic (6 samples, 20 behaviors, Ns up to 1496). External ratings of the behaviors' extremity moderated certainty-willingness associations: whereas greater certainty was associated with increased willingness to engage in moderate behaviors (the typical result), lower certainty was associated with increased willingness to engage in extreme behaviors, especially among those worried about becoming ill.  相似文献

Recall of complex sentences at two retention intervals was examined, using sentences which varied simultaneously in three ways, being either active or passive, of low or high Yngve depth, and predictable or unpredictable. Recall of any particular sentence was cued with either the logical subject, logical object, verb or adverbial phrase noun. In general, unpredictable sentences were recollected better than predictable ones, low Yngve depth sentences were recalled better than high Yngve depth ones, and passive sentences were retained better than active ones. The most effective cue was the object, followed in turn by the subject and the adverbial phrase noun, with the verb being least effective. Implications of these findings are discussed.  相似文献

Two experiments were run to investigate the locus of selectivity in a visual memory task involving differential payoff for letters correctly recalled: Major variables consisted of value instructions given before or after the exposure of a display, the ratio of high to low value, and exposure duration. The results showed that Ss make more correct reports of higher value than of lesser value, whether value instructions are given before or after the display. Furthermore, overall performance and extent of selectivity increase with increasing exposure time, but more for the before than the after conditions of instruction. These results suggest that selectivity occurs both during perception and retention and during recall.  相似文献

Tables of sequences of two-class events are presented for use in programming psychological experiments in which behavior on trial n may be a function of the events of trials n ? 1, n ? 2, and/or n ? 3. Various factors related to schedule generation are discussed, i.e., restrictions on trial-block length which accompany sequential balance, interrelationships of trial blocks in the multiblock experiment, relationships between run length and r-tuple occurrences, and alternation behavior. Following a consideration of various methods of schedule generation for the two-class experiment, it was concluded that no method can result in schedules that possess all properties considered desirable in psychological experiments. However, the present sequences allow for sequential balance and analysis, and thus should prove useful in producing schedules in some contexts that are standard with regard to sequential influences.  相似文献

The statistical aspects of quantum explanation are intrinsic to quantum physics; individual quantum events are created in the interactions associated with observation and are not describable by predictive theory. The superposition principle shows the essential difference between quantum and non-quantum physics, and the principle is exemplified in the classic single-photon two-slit interference experiment. Recently Mandel and Pfleegor have done an experiment somewhat similar to the optical single-photon experiment but with two independently operated lasers; interference is obtained even with beam intensity so small that only one photon is in the apparatus at a time. The result can be understood in terms of the superposition of states; or, in terms of the Uncertainty Principle, which is found to forbid the determination of which of the two lasers is the source of a given photon (if conditions for interference are to obtain). The Mandel-Pfleegor experiment gives a physical argument against the continuous localization of a photon that is assumed in the hidden variable theories and therefore gives further support for the generally accepted view that an observed entity (observed state) is created in the observation event. This aspect of quantum physics implies a subjectivism on the level of individual quantum-level occurrences, since there is in quantum theory no basis for asserting the existence of the event independently of observation of it. Extension of this subjectivism to large scale, non-quantum phenomena falls within the principles of quantum theory; counter considerations that argue against such an extension are noted.  相似文献
